Pair of Japanese Yuzen Birodo from the Meiji period dating to about 1900.

The design is extremely elegant, presenting mirror images of a coastal scene, but with subtle differences. The elongated, tall size is unusual, too. Yuzen Birodo were often made for export, especially after the rise of "Japonism" in Europe from the early 1870s onwards.  

The technical skill and precision needed to create such a refined textile is impressive. It is dyed silk velvet, with the pile partly cut to produce the effect of three dimensionality. 

The textiles are in excellent condition.
